The US secretary of state highlighted the importance of the long-drafted agreement with Kiev as Washington negotiates with Moscow to end the conflict
The natural resource deal signed between Washington and Kiev is an "important step" toward ending the Ukraine conflict, US Secretary of State Marco Rubio has claimed.
The long-awaited agreement, which allows Washington to tap into Ukraine's extensive mineral reserves in return for assistance with the country's economic recovery, was signed on Wednesday.
Notably, the document does not include any provisions for the US to offer security guarantees to Ukraine, despite this being "one of its initial goals," as reported by Reuters. The New York Times indicated that the concept of security guarantees was dismissed by the US "early in the process."
In an X post on Thursday, Rubio thanked US President's Donald Trump leadership, under which the deal was signed. Rubio called it "a milestone in our shared prosperity and an important step in ending this war."
Negotiations for the agreement stretched on for several months, although both parties intended to finalize it during Ukraine's Vladimir Zelensky's visit to the White House in late February. The televised meeting led to a tense confrontation during which Trump accused the Ukrainian leader of ingratitude and "gambling with World War III."
This comes as Washington is in talks with Moscow over a possible peace deal that would end the Ukraine conflict. Multiple media sources indicate that the agreement put forward by Washington entails the US recognizing Russia's sovereignty over Crimea. Additionally, the proposal reportedly includes a "freezing" of the conflict along the existing front line and an acknowledgment of Moscow's control over significant portions of four former Ukrainian regions that voted to join Russia.
Russian President Vladimir Putin ordered a halt to all military operations against Ukrainian forces from midnight on May 7 until midnight on May 10, stating that this is being done for "humanitarian reasons." Russian Foreign Minister Sergey Lavrov pointed out that Russia considers the ceasefire "the start of direct negotiations with Kiev without preconditions."
Zelensky branded Moscow's three-day truce declaration a "manipulation attempt," saying he wanted an immediate 30-day ceasefire instead. According to Lavrov, "a [30-day] ceasefire in this situation is considered a precondition that will be used to further support the Kiev regime and strengthen its military capabilities."
